Lyra's world has been turned upside down.

Not only with the discovery of her scent-matched pack, but also finding out the truth behind her mother's death. And when it seemed like she might shatter beyond repair, the men she'd been running from became the only thing holding her together.

The things she believed about scent-matching all these years? They couldn't be more wrong. These men who stumbled into her life pass no judgment, offer their unconditional support, and want nothing more than to see her smile.

Now, the hardest part is in front of her: healing the past she did everything in her power to block out. If she could manage to let down her walls, happiness might be possible. But that also means believing what she never thought she could. That maybe, just maybe, these men were created to love her in a way no one else could. The way she was meant to be loved.

Yes Now Yes Forever completes the story for Lyra, Eli, Fawn, Tanner, Zachary, and Pascal.
